Assessment of Adult ADHD

If you are thinking of an assessment by a professional for adult ADHD You'll be glad to know that there are many tools available to you. These tools include self assessment tools including clinical interviews, EEG tests. Be aware that these tools can be used however you must consult a physician before making any assessments.

Royal_College_of_Psychiatrists_logo.pngSelf-assessment tools

You should begin to look at your symptoms if you suspect that you might be suffering from adult ADHD. There are a number of medically-validated tools to assist you in doing this.

Adult ADHD Self-Report Scale - ASRS-v1.1: ASRS-v1.1 measures 18 DSM IV-TR criteria. The questionnaire is an 18-question, five-minute test. Although it's not meant to diagnose, it could aid in determining if you are suffering from adult ADHD.

World Health Organization Adult ADHD Self-Report Scale: ASRS-v1.1 measures six categories of inattentive and hyperactive-impulsive symptoms. This self-assessment tool is completed by you or your partner. You can use the results to keep track of your symptoms as time passes.

DIVA-5 Diagnostic Interview for Adults DIVA-5 is an interactive form which uses questions that are adapted from ASRS. It can be completed in English or in other languages. A small fee will pay for the cost of downloading the questionnaire.

Weiss Functional Impairment Rating Scale: This scale of rating is a great choice for an adult ADHD self-assessment. It evaluates emotional dysregulation, one of the major causes of ADHD.

The Adult ADHD Self-Report Scale: The most widely-used ADHD screening tool that is the ASRS-v1.1 is an 18-question five-minute assessment. It is not a definitive diagnosis but it can assist clinicians in making an informed choice about whether to diagnose you.

Adult ADHD Self-Report Scope: This tool can be used to diagnose ADHD in adults and gather data to conduct research studies. It is part of CADDRA's Canadian ADHD Resource Alliance E-Toolkit.

Test NAT EEG

The Neuropsychiatric Electroencephalograph-Based ADHD Assessment Aid (NEBA) test is an FDA approved device that can be used to assess the degree to which individuals with ADHD meet the diagnostic criteria for the condition. It should be used in conjunction with a clinical assessment.

The test measures brain waves' speed and slowness. Typically, the NEBA can be completed in 15 to 20 minutes. It is used for diagnosis and monitoring of treatment.

This study shows that NAT can be utilized for ADHD to measure the level of attention control. This is a novel approach that has the potential to enhance the accuracy of diagnosing and monitoring the level of attention in this group. It can also be used to assess new treatments.

The state of rest EEGs have not been extensively examined in adults suffering from ADHD. While studies have shown neuronal oscillations in ADHD patients but it's not known whether these are related to the symptoms of the disorder.

Previously, EEG analysis has been thought to be a viable method to diagnose adhd assessment cost uk. However, the majority of studies have produced inconsistent results. However, research into brain mechanisms could result in improved brain-based models for the disease.

The study involved 66 participants with ADHD who were subject to two minutes of resting state EEG testing. With eyes closed, every participant's brainwaves was recorded. The data were processed using the low-pass frequency of 100 Hz. After that the data was resampled to 250 Hz.

Wender Utah ADHD Rating Scales

Wender Utah Rating Scales (WURS) are used to make the diagnosis of ADHD in adults. These self-report scales assess symptoms like hyperactivity, excessive impulsivity, and poor [Redirect Only] attention. The scale covers a broad range of symptoms and is extremely high in diagnostic accuracy. These scores can be used to estimate the probability of a person is suffering from ADHD even though they are self-reported.

The psychometric properties of Wender Utah Rating Scale were contrasted with other measures for adult ADHD. The researchers looked at how accurate and reliable the test was, as well as the factors that influence it.

Results from the study revealed that the WURS-25 score was highly associated with the actual diagnostic sensitivity of the ADHD patients. Furthermore, the results indicated that it was able to correctly recognize a variety of "normal" controls, as well as those suffering from depression.

With an one-way ANOVA The researchers assessed the validity of discriminant tests using the WURS-25. The Kaiser-Mayer Olkin coefficient for the WURS-25 was 0.92.

They also discovered that WURS-25 has high internal consistency. The alpha reliability was good for the 'impulsivity/behavioural problems' factor and the'school problems' factor. However, the'self-esteem/negative mood' factor had poor alpha reliability.

A previously suggested cut-off score of 25 was used to analyze the WURS-25's specificity. This produced an internal consistency of 0.94.

Machine learning can help diagnose ADHD

Adult ADHD diagnosis has been a challenge. Despite the advancement of machine learning technology and other technologies, diagnostic tools for ADHD remain mostly subjective. This could lead to delays in initiation of treatment. To increase the efficiency and repeatability of the procedure, researchers have attempted to develop a computerized ADHD diagnostic tool, called QbTest. It's an automated CPT coupled with an infrared camera to measure motor activity.

An automated system for [Redirect Only] diagnosing ADHD could cut down the time needed to identify adult adhd assessment for women. In addition the early detection of ADHD could help patients manage their symptoms.

Many studies have examined the use of ML for detecting ADHD. The majority of these studies utilized MRI data. Some studies also have looked at eye movements. Some of the benefits of these methods include the accessibility and reliability of EEG signals. These measures aren't very sufficiently sensitive or precise.

Researchers at Aalto University studied the eye movements of children playing the game of virtual reality. This was done to determine if a ML algorithm could differentiate between ADHD and normal children. The results showed that machine learning algorithms can be used to identify ADHD children.

Another study assessed the effectiveness of various machine learning algorithms. The results revealed that random forest techniques are more effective in terms of robustness and lower risk prediction errors. A permutation test also showed greater accuracy than labels assigned randomly.
